How do I disable Cloudflare in Windows 10?

Posted on


Go to Windows Settings (Windows Key + I). Select Apps. Select App & Features. Scroll to find the Cloudflare WARP application and select Uninstall.

What is Cloudflare and why is it on my computer?

Cloudflare acts as a reverse proxy for web traffic. It supports web protocols including SPDY and HTTP/2, QUIC, and support for HTTP/2 Server Push. Cloudflare provides DDoS mitigation services that protect customers from distributed denial of service (DDoS) attacks.

Why do I suddenly have Cloudflare?

Since other users may have used this IP before, potentially for suspicious activity, these addresses are more likely to be flagged by services like Cloudflare. You might also be on a shared network with other people who may have had suspicious activity in the past.
